Comprehending Your Home's Solar Capability

How might homeowners evaluate their solar potential? Measuring solar potential involves examining roof orientation and angle. Ideally, a south-facing roof with a slope between 15 and 40 degrees enhances exposure to sunlight. Homeowners should also consider shading from nearby trees, buildings, or structures, as any obstruction can substantially reduce solar energy capture.

Next, they can analyze local climate data to comprehend the average sunlight hours per day. Zones with greater sunlight availability will naturally have enhanced solar potential. Moreover, homeowners may use online solar calculators, which incorporate geographical location and roof specifications to provide an estimate of potential solar output.

Last but not least, seeking advice from a professional solar installer can provide valuable insights, including site assessments and tailored recommendations. By taking these steps, homeowners can effectively evaluate their property's suitability for solar panel installation, paving the way for informed decision-making regarding renewable energy investment.

Comparing Monocrystalline and Polycrystalline

When homeowners examine solar panel options, comprehending the differences between monocrystalline and polycrystalline panels is essential for making an informed selection. Monocrystalline panels, created from single-crystal silicon, are noted for their superior efficiency and sleek appearance. They typically take up less space, making them ideal for rooftops with limited space. In contrast, polycrystalline panels consist of multiple silicon crystals and are generally less efficient, but they come at a lower cost. This affordability may benefit budget-conscious homeowners. Both types have their pros and cons, including factors like temperature tolerance and longevity. Ultimately, the preference between monocrystalline and polycrystalline panels depends on individual needs, available space, and financial considerations.

Thin-Film Solar Panels

While monocrystalline and polycrystalline panels lead the solar sector, thin-film solar panels provide a unique alternative that deserves consideration. These panels are made by depositing photovoltaic material onto a substrate, resulting in a lightweight and flexible design. This flexibility permits simpler installation on irregular surfaces and integration into building materials. Thin-film panels typically have a lower efficiency compared to their crystalline counterparts but can operate better in low-light conditions and high temperatures. Moreover, they require less material, which may result in a lower environmental impact during production. However, homeowners should be aware that thin-film technology usually has a shorter lifespan and may require more space to generate the same electricity output. Assessing these factors is crucial for informed decision-making.

Determining Installation Costs and Creating a Budget

Evaluating expenses and budgeting for solar panel installation necessitates meticulous consideration of several factors that can determine overall expenses. Homeowners should first evaluate the size of the system required, which is usually based on energy consumption and roof space. The type of solar panels selected—monocrystalline, polycrystalline, or thin-film—can also considerably impact costs. In addition, installation expenses can differ based on the intricacy of the roof and local labor rates.

Necessary permits and inspections contribute to the complete budget too. Homeowners need to also account for inverter costs, mounting systems, and wiring expenses. It is advisable to obtain multiple quotes from reputable installers to verify competitive pricing. Ultimately, incorporating anticipated maintenance costs aids in forming a detailed budget that supports sustained energy savings aims. Ultimately, a meticulous budget planning process enables property owners to make well-informed choices about solar energy installation.

Exploring Financial Rewards and Rebates

Property holders can considerably reduce the financial burden of solar panel installation by investigating various financial incentives and rebates available at the federal, state, and local levels. At the federal level, the Investment Tax Credit (ITC) permits homeowners to deduct a substantial percentage of their solar installation costs from their federal taxes. Various states offer additional incentives, such as cash rebates, tax credits, and performance-based incentives, which further decrease the overall cost of installation. Local utility companies may also supply rebates or net metering programs that credit homeowners for excess energy manufactured by their solar systems. Also, some municipalities have specific programs intended for promoting renewable energy, which can include grants or low-interest financing options. By comprehensively researching these opportunities, homeowners can optimize their savings and make solar energy more financially viable. Working with local solar organizations can also provide valuable insights into available programs and eligibility requirements.

Preparing Your Home for Installation

Prior to the installation of solar panels can commence, it is essential to ensure that the home is sufficiently prepared for the process. Homeowners should begin by assessing the roof's condition, ensuring it is structurally sound and free of damage. Any essential repairs should be finished before installation to avoid complications later. Additionally, the roof should be free from obstructions such as large trees or chimneys that may cast shadows on the panels.

Next, homeowners should examine their electrical system to ensure compatibility with the new solar installation. This may require consulting an electrician to verify that the existing wiring can handle the additional load. Furthermore, securing any needed permits or approvals from local authorities is vital to ensure compliance with regulations. Last but not least, homeowners should clear the installation area, ensuring easy access for the installation team and minimizing potential delays. Thorough preparation sets the stage for a seamless and streamlined solar panel installation.

Taking Care of Your Solar Panel System

While solar panels are built to be low-maintenance, periodic upkeep is necessary to secure optimal performance and longevity. Homeowners should initiate by consistently inspecting their solar panels for grime, debris, or any shading that may impede sunlight absorption. A simple rinse with water can often suffice for cleaning, though professional services are suggested for stubborn grime or challenging areas.

Furthermore, observing the system performance through the inverter can aid in detecting possible issues early. Property owners should additionally inspect for any noticeable damage to the panels, mounting hardware, or wiring. It is advisable to have a licensed technician conduct a detailed examination at least one time per year to validate everything operates efficiently.

Finally, maintaining trees well-maintained and making sure that nearby structures do not obstruct sunlight will improve energy production. By adhering to these maintenance practices, homeowners can maximize their solar panel investment and contribute positively to energy savings.

How Long Will Solar Panel Installation Generally Take?

Normally, solar panel installation takes one to three days, based on the system size and complexity. Elements like weather, permit procedures, and the expertise of the installers may additionally impact the overall timeline.

Can I Do a DIY Solar Panel Installation?

DIY solar panel installation is achievable, but it requires extensive technical knowledge, tools, and observance of local regulations. Many homeowners select professional installation to guarantee safety, efficiency, and compliance with legal standards.

What Happens if My Solar Panels Produce Too Much Energy?

When solar panels produce excess energy, homeowners may receive credits from their utility company through net metering. This surplus can offset future electricity costs, permitting them to save money while supporting sustainable energy practices.

Are Solar Panels Effective in Cloudy or Rainy Climates?

Solar panels remain effective in overcast or wet climates, as they absorb diffused solar energy. Although energy output may reduce, they can still produce adequate electricity, making them a suitable alternative for multiple climate scenarios.
